Stemming the Invasive Tide

30 page booklet: "Stemming the Invasive Tide" is the Forest Service Strategy for Noxious and Nonnative Invasive Plant Management
- Forest Service in the U.S. Dept. of Agriculture is the largest land managment agency--191 million acres of forest lands & grasslands. Invasive species reduce biological diversity, impact threatened & endangered species and wildlife habitats, change fire & nutrient cycles and degrade soil structure
- Forest Service is directing noxious weed policy to include integrated pest management (IPM)--new policy integrates noxious weed management in ecosystem analysis, assessment and forest planning.
- Forest Service policy emphasizes coordinating noxious weed management with other agencies, State & local governments and private landowners
